Assay Detail

CHEMBL942267

Review assay metadata, readout intent, target linkage, and publication context from the same page.

Binding
Inhibition of human recombinant NAT1 assessed as hydrolysis of acetyl coA using PABA as substrate by Ellman's method

Assay Information

Assay Type Binding
Organism Homo sapiens
Confidence 9 — Direct single protein target
Curated By Autocuration

Target

Arylamine N-acetyltransferase 1 (CHEMBL5101)
Type SINGLE PROTEIN
Organism Homo sapiens

Publication

Selective small molecule inhibitors of the potential breast cancer marker, human arylamine N-acetyltransferase 1, and its murine homologue, mouse arylamine N-acetyltransferase 2.
Russell AJ, Westwood IM, Crawford MH, Robinson J, Kawamura A, Redfield C, Laurieri N, Lowe ED, Davies SG, Sim E.
Bioorg Med Chem (2009) 17 : 905 -918
PubMed 19059786 · DOI
